What Is JournoPitch and Why Does It Matter?

The core challenge in earned media is relevance: journalists receive hundreds of irrelevant pitches daily. JournoPitch solves this by letting PR professionals search a vetted database of UK journalists using filters like beat, publication, and recent topics covered. The platform then helps craft personalised pitches using AI suggestions based on the journalist's writing history. For teams that already use Meltwater or BuzzSumo for monitoring, JournoPitch fills the specific gap of outbound pitching — turning media lists into actionable outreach sequences. It matters most for businesses that need consistent press coverage but lack dedicated PR staff.

JournoPitch Features That Drive Results

Database

Curated Journalist Database with Smart Filters

JournoPitch maintains a vetted database of UK journalists, categorised by beat, publication type, and geographic focus. Users can filter by keywords in recent articles, journalist name, or outlet. The database is updated regularly to remove inactive contacts.

Business outcome: PR teams reduce list-building time by up to 60% and improve pitch relevance.

Pitching

AI Pitch Generator Based on Journalist History

When you select a journalist, the tool analyses their recent articles and suggests personalised pitch angles. It highlights topics the journalist has covered, their preferred tone, and recent bylines — helping you craft a pitch that feels researched, not templated.

Business outcome: Higher reply rates from journalists who receive relevant, personalised story suggestions.

Tracking

Campaign Tracking and Follow-Up Reminders

Each pitch is logged in a campaign dashboard that tracks opens, replies, and follow-up status. The system sends reminders when a follow-up is due, based on journalist response patterns. Users can see which pitches are performing best.

Business outcome: PR teams maintain consistent follow-up cadence without manual spreadsheet tracking.

Lists

Shared Media Lists for Team Collaboration

Teams can build and share media lists within the platform, assigning journalists to specific campaigns. List permissions allow managers to control who can edit or view contacts. Changes sync in real time across the team.

Business outcome: Agencies and in-house teams avoid duplicate outreach and maintain a single source of truth for media contacts.

Analytics

Pitch Performance Analytics

The analytics dashboard shows open rates, reply rates, and coverage secured per campaign. Data can be filtered by journalist, publication, or pitch topic. Exportable reports support client reporting and internal performance reviews.

Business outcome: PR managers measure ROI on outreach efforts and refine pitching strategies based on data.

Integrations

Email Integration and CRM Sync

JournoPitch connects with Gmail and Outlook for direct pitching from the platform. CRM sync options let users log outreach activity in their existing sales or PR tools. The integration reduces context switching during busy campaign periods.

Business outcome: PR teams maintain workflow continuity and keep outreach records centralised.

JournoPitch Pricing in 2026

JournoPitch offers a free plan that includes limited journalist searches and up to 10 pitches per month — suitable for testing the platform. The Pro plan at £29/month unlocks unlimited searches, full journalist profiles, and campaign tracking. An Agency plan at £79/month adds team collaboration features, shared media lists, and priority support. Annual billing reduces costs by roughly 15%. The free plan is functional for solo users, but the Pro tier delivers the real value for active PR campaigns.

PlanPriceWhat You Get
Free£0/month10 pitches/month, limited journalist database access, basic search filters.
Pro Best Value£29/monthUnlimited pitches, full journalist database, campaign tracking, and analytics.
Agency£79/monthAll Pro features plus team accounts, shared media lists, and priority support.

Where JournoPitch Is Strong / Where It Needs Care

Where JournoPitch Is Strong
  • UK journalist accuracyThe database is actively maintained with verified UK journalists, reducing bounce rates and irrelevant contacts.
  • AI pitch personalisationPitch suggestions are based on actual journalist writing patterns, not generic templates — leading to better engagement.
  • Campaign organisationThe campaign dashboard provides a clear overview of outreach status, making it easy to manage multiple stories simultaneously.
  • Team collaborationShared media lists and permissions prevent outreach conflicts and keep large PR teams aligned.
Where JournoPitch Needs Care
  • Limited geographic coverageThe database is heavily UK-focused; international PR teams will find the journalist pool insufficient.
  • No media monitoringJournoPitch focuses on outbound pitching only — there is no built-in monitoring for coverage or brand mentions.
  • Smaller database than incumbentsWith around 10,000 journalists, the database is smaller than established tools like Cision or Muck Rack.
  • Professional RealityIf your PR strategy relies on global media coverage or requires integrated monitoring and reporting, JournoPitch will need to be paired with other tools.

JournoPitch vs Meltwater

Meltwater is a comprehensive media intelligence platform that combines media monitoring, social listening, and PR analytics. JournoPitch focuses specifically on outbound pitching with AI personalisation, while Meltwater covers the full PR lifecycle including coverage tracking. Meltwater's database is significantly larger and global, but its pricing is substantially higher — typically starting above £200/month. JournoPitch is a more accessible entry point for teams that primarily need pitching support.

Choose JournoPitch if: Your main need is targeted journalist outreach with AI pitch assistance at an affordable price.   Choose Meltwater if: You require integrated media monitoring, global coverage, and enterprise-level analytics across multiple channels.

JournoPitch vs Muck Rack

Muck Rack offers a journalist database with media relationship management features, including pitch tracking and coverage reporting. It has a larger global database than JournoPitch and includes some monitoring capabilities. However, Muck Rack's pricing is higher and its interface is more complex. JournoPitch is simpler to use and more affordable for UK-focused teams, though Muck Rack offers better coverage for US and international media.

Choose JournoPitch if: You want a straightforward, affordable pitching tool focused on UK journalists.   Choose Muck Rack if: You need a global journalist database with built-in media relationship management and reporting.
